    Playing with Blocks

    Warm up: some students multiply numbers in their head by visualizing rectangles. Examples:

    Drawapictureof3226ORfigureitoutinyourheadusingthisidea.

    Background: Some teachers wanted a way to picture or visualize algebra. So they took the idea above to

    invent Algebra Blocks. (Also called Algebra Tiles.) The idea is not that youd use these blocks your wholelife, but that they can help you understand the symbols and the ideas better if you can picture them.

    Block Challenge

    But we started with multiplication, and thats when the blocks get really interesting.

    Mathematicians use this picture to prove that (x+1)(x+2)=x2+3x+2. How does this pictureshow that?
